     Samuel Ernest Jackson was buried at Hillcrest Memorial Gardens, 15862 South Indiana Avenue, Caldwell, Canyon Co., Idaho.3,4 His Social Security Number was 523-10-9478.5 He was born on May 24, 1902 at Coffey Co., Kansas.5,3 He married Hazel May Dillon, daughter of Elihue Jonathan "Eli" Dillon and Effie Jane Stanley, on June 13, 1923 at Burlington, Kit Carson Co., Colorado.1,2,3 Samuel Ernest Jackson died on December 7, 1976 at Nampa, Canyon Co., Idaho, at age 74.5,2,3 He NAMPA — Services for Samuel Ernest Jackson, 74, of Route 6, Nampa, who died Tuesday in a Nampa, hospital, will be conducted 2 p.m. Friday at the Nampa Flahiff Chapel, by Willis H. Adkins, Ontario. Interment will be in Hillcrest Cemetery, Caldwell. He was born May 24, 1902, in Coffey County, Kan., and moved with his family to Colorado where he went to school. He married Hazel M. Dillon, June 13, 1923, in Burlington, Colo., and they farmed in eastern Colorado. They later moved to Granby, Colo., where he worked as a mechanic and farmed. They moved in 1950 to Nampa where he worked Tiller Coal Co., and retired in 1973. Surviving are his wife, Nampa; two daughters, Mrs. Don (Evelyn) Bennett, Kuna, and Mrs. Lee (Betty) Morrow, Fraser, Colo; a brother, Alfred, Wray, Colo; a sister, Mrs. Walter Ingals, Kirk, Colo., five grandchildren, two great-grandchildren and numerous n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by a sister, a brother and an infant son. on December 9, 1976.3
